The Navy won from the Army at Philadelphia Saturday by the score of 6 to 0. Both teams displayed a stubborn defensive power which the unvaried line-plunging tactics of the opposing eleven could not penetrate. The winning points were scored in the last five minutes of play as the result of two goals from placement by Brown, each goal being the indirect result of a West Point fumble.
Chicago High School Defeated Everett.
The Oak Park team of Chicago defeated Everett Saturday 32 to 14 in a remarkably well played high school football game. The difference in the style of play used in the East and West was well illustrated, Oak Park playing, an open game with many basket ball passes back of the line, and Everett straight line rushes varied only by forward passes and a few end runs.
